Ballerina

プログラミング言語

Ballerina(バレリーナ)は、エンドポイント間の通信の統合を容易にするために開発されたテキストとグラフィック両面の構文を備えたプログラミング言語である。テキストエディター、IDEによるテキストソースコードの編集による開発とBallerina Composerというシーケンス図作成ソフトによる開発ができる[2]

Ballerina
パラダイム 手続き型プログラミング, ビジュアルプログラミング言語
登場時期 2018年 (7年前) (2018)
最新リリース 2201.10.0 (Swan Lake Update 10)/ 2024年8月23日 (5か月前) (2024-08-23)[1]
型付け 静的な強い型付け
プラットフォーム Linux, macOS, Windows
ライセンス Apache License 2.0
ウェブサイト ballerina.io
拡張子 .bal
テンプレートを表示

Ballerinaは、プログラミング言語に加えて以下の技術の総称でもある。

プロジェクト名 プロジェクトの内容
Ballerina.io Ballerinaプラットフォームの拠点
Ballerina Bridge 実行サービスにトランザクションと弾力性を加えるコンテナー
Ballerina Observability Ballerinaプログラムを監視する方法
Ballerina Message Broker 継続的で非同期なメッセージ送受信のためのスケーラブルなブローカー
Ballerina Grammar 言語文法強調の説明

出典

編集
  1. ^ Announcing Ballerina Swan Lake Update 10 (2201.10.0)”. 2024年9月9日閲覧。
  2. ^ github.com-README.md-Ballerina Composer

関連項目

編集

外部リンク

編集